> Therefore, we (well, Paul Crowley did the real work) designed a new
> encryption mode, Adiantum.  In essence, Adiantum makes it secure to use
> the ChaCha stream cipher for disk encryption.  Adiantum is specified by
> our paper here: https://eprint.iacr.org/2018/720.pdf ("Adiantum:
> length-preserving encryption for entry-level processors").  Reference
> code and test vectors are here: https://github.com/google/adiantum.
> Most of the high-level concepts of Adiantum are not new; similar
> existing modes include XCB, HCTR, and HCH.  Adiantum and these modes are
> true wide-block modes (tweakable super-pseudorandom permutations), so
> they actually provide a stronger notion of security than XTS.
